Re: Falana To Seyi Makinde: Pay Off Elected Chairmen Or Let Them Serve Their Tenure by TrebleChamp(m): 9:22am On Feb 04, 2020
Oyo state government is try too hard to be smart about the issue but they are not. And to think that the attorney-general of the state (who is a professor of law) would support that illegal action just to please his boss is really troubling. The main crux of the matter is that the OYO State govt sacked a duly elected Council Chairmen without a court order to that effect. The govt should have waited for their appeal against the election to be head and concluded before taking such unconstitutional action, Only a competent court can remove an elected official, whether Local govt chairman, state governor, president or members of the legislative arm of govt. That other State governors did it does not make it right, we can't be shouting for progress when we still want same old nonsense to happen. This action by the AGF will serve as reference and warning to other and future Governors. If a Governor can wake up anyday and sack elected Council Chairmen, the President can also wake up anyday and sack a State Governor.
